Video = A Stack of Photos

Key Takeaway: A video is just many still photos played back with sound.

Claim: A video frame under the same aperture, shutter, and ISO matches a still photo from that moment.

Video captures frames like photos, one after another per second. The same exposure settings apply to both. Record audio alongside, and you have moving pictures.

Resolution: Picking What Viewers Actually Notice

Key Takeaway: Choose resolution for clarity and workload, not bragging rights.

Claim: For most creators, start at least at 1080p; 4K is a strong step up, while 6K+ is often overkill.

Resolution is pixel count (width × height). More pixels look crisper but increase file size and strain on gear. SD is obsolete; 720p feels low; 1080p or 4K suits most modern content.

  1. Define your goal: web video, short-form, or high-end delivery.
  2. Default to 1080p for reliable quality and speed.
  3. Step to 4K (3840×2160) for extra detail or reframing.
  4. Avoid 6K/8K/12K unless you truly need it; expect heavier files and heat.
  5. Prioritize composition and lighting before chasing extreme resolution.

Color Depth: 8‑bit vs 10/12‑bit

Key Takeaway: Bit depth controls color nuance and grading latitude.

Claim: 8-bit covers most needs; 10/12-bit reduces banding and helps heavy color work.

Bit depth is how many colors each pixel can represent. 8-bit stores ~16.7M colors; 10/12-bit store billions with smoother gradients. Upgrading bit depth helps highlights, shadows, and neon tones.

  1. If you grade lightly, 8-bit is usually enough.
  2. If you grade heavily, prefer 10/12-bit to avoid banding.
  3. Improve lighting and exposure first for bigger visual gains.

Frame Rate: Motion Feel vs Data Load

Key Takeaway: Frame rate sets motion style and data demands.

Claim: 24/25 fps suits narrative/vlogs; 60/120 fps serve smoothness and slow motion at higher data cost.

Frame rate is frames per second. 24 fps gives a cinematic feel; 25/30 fps are broadcast norms. 60/120 fps feel hyper-real and enable slow motion.

  1. Pick 24 or 25 fps for most storytelling and vlogs.
  2. Use 60/120 fps for action or slow-motion needs.
  3. Expect higher fps to multiply data usage.
  4. Note that some cameras cap resolution at higher fps.

Bitrate and Compression: The Real Quality Lever

Key Takeaway: Bitrate controls how much detail survives compression.

Claim: Higher bitrate reduces artifacts but increases file size; footage complexity dictates how much you need.

Codecs reuse data between similar frames. Bitrate is bits per second written or uploaded. YouTube suggests ~35–45 Mbps for 4K/24 and ~8 Mbps for 1080p as starting points.

  1. Match bitrate to motion: static talk compresses easily; fast detail needs more.
  2. If footage looks blocky, raise bitrate before chasing more resolution.
  3. For action cams, a lower resolution with higher bitrate can look better than low-bitrate 4K.
  4. Test short samples and inspect gradients, edges, and fast motion.

Keep Settings Consistent from Shoot to Export

Key Takeaway: Consistency avoids judder and frame blending.

Claim: Shoot, edit, and export at the same frame rate to prevent artifacts.

Mixing 24 fps into 30/60 fps timelines causes awkward blending. 30 and 60 mix more cleanly; 24 does not divide evenly into them. Keep your pipeline aligned end to end.

  1. Set your camera fps for the project (e.g., 24).
  2. Create a matching timeline in your editor.
  3. Export at the same fps for the master.
  4. Only create alternates if a platform demands it.

Glossary

Key Takeaway: Clear terms enable clear choices.

Claim: Shared definitions reduce confusion and rework.
  • Resolution: Pixel dimensions of the frame (width × height).
  • 1080p (Full HD): 1920 × 1080 resolution.
  • 4K (Ultra HD): 3840 × 2160 resolution.
  • Frame rate (fps): Number of frames captured per second.
  • Bitrate (Mbps): Data written per second; higher preserves more detail.
  • Codec: Compression method that stores and transmits video efficiently.
  • Color depth (bit depth): Number of colors per pixel; 8-bit vs 10/12-bit.
  • Banding: Visible steps in smooth gradients from limited color precision.
  • Throughput: How much data a camera or system can process per second.
  • Timeline: The edit sequence settings in your NLE.

FAQ

Key Takeaway: Quick answers for common creator decisions.

Claim: Simple defaults solve most production and delivery choices.
  1. Q: Is 4K worth it over 1080p for most YouTube videos? A: Often yes for detail, but most audiences won’t notice beyond 4K.
  2. Q: What frame rate should I use for vlogs? A: 24 or 25 fps is a safe, cinematic default.
  3. Q: When do I need 60 or 120 fps? A: Use them for ultra-smooth motion or slow motion, knowing data use spikes.
  4. Q: Do I need 10/12-bit color? A: Only if you do heavy grading; 8-bit works for most creators.
  5. Q: What bitrate should I upload at? A: Start near 35–45 Mbps for 4K/24 and ~8 Mbps for 1080p; raise for fast action.
  6. Q: My action footage looks blocky—what should I try first? A: Increase bitrate before dropping resolution.
  7. Q: Can I mix 24 fps footage into a 30 or 60 fps timeline? A: Avoid it; 24 doesn’t divide cleanly into 30/60 and can cause judder.
